  • Dive deep into the intricacies of the human psyche with 'Big 5 Revisited,' the latest episode of 'You’re Probably Right.' Join us as we explore the Big Five Aspects Scale, shedding light on the core traits that define our interactions and behaviours. Reflecting on personal scores in agreeableness, conscientiousness, extraversion, neuroticism, and openness, this episode offers a candid analysis of the impact these traits have on our lives, relationships, and successes. Discover the subtle complexities of compassion versus politeness, the balance between industriousness and orderliness, and the profound insights gained from understanding oneself. Whether you're navigating career choices, personal development, or simply curious about the psychology behind personality, 'Big 5 Revisited' provides thought-provoking commentary that connects the dots between self-assessment and real-world applications.
